Google Web search with My Location

Came across this today and it's pretty cool. I searched and couldn't find anyone mentioning it. If they did sorry.

Just install and when you visit google.com from your phone it knows where you are at and searches near you.

Re: Google Web search with My Location

if u use PIE. have ur cookies turned on. just go to google.com.search for something with ur zip code after it. click search. the next time u use google it will say below the search boc ur city, state.

maybe u have to do it a few times. i know it used to work. I would goto google.com and it would say my city below the search box until i cleared my cookies. and it was google.com not google.com/something


update. i they changed it. if u do what i said above they do still save it in the cookies. but, after u search for what u want u need to click 'local' on the search listing page. this is just a fix incase ur phone is not supported. good find presidentstu
